The socks market is experiencing a major transformation as manufacturers respond to increasing demand for innovative, comfortable, and sustainable products. Rising consumer awareness regarding clothing quality, personal wellness, and environmental responsibility is changing the way socks are designed, produced, and marketed. From everyday essentials to specialized performance products, socks are becoming an important category within the global apparel industry.
The growing interest in smart textile socks and innovative hosiery technologies is creating new opportunities for manufacturers to introduce advanced products with improved functionality. These innovative socks incorporate features such as temperature regulation, enhanced support, moisture control, and activity monitoring capabilities, helping brands meet the evolving expectations of modern consumers.
Technological advancements in textile production are one of the key factors driving future industry growth. Manufacturers are investing in research and development to create fabrics that provide better comfort, durability, and performance. Advanced knitting techniques and automated production systems are improving product consistency while reducing manufacturing challenges.
The growing popularity of health and fitness activities continues to influence consumer purchasing behavior. Fitness enthusiasts, runners, and outdoor sports participants are increasingly selecting socks designed specifically for performance improvement. Products with compression technology, shock absorption, and moisture-wicking properties are becoming more common in sports and wellness categories.
Sustainability is expected to remain one of the most important factors shaping the future of the socks market. Environmental concerns are encouraging companies to reduce waste, improve recycling practices, and use renewable materials. Sustainable socks made from organic cotton, recycled fibers, and biodegradable materials are gaining acceptance among environmentally conscious consumers.
Customization and personalization are also emerging as important growth opportunities. Consumers increasingly want products that match their preferences, lifestyle, and fashion choices. Digital platforms are allowing brands to provide personalized recommendations, customized designs, and unique product experiences.
The expansion of online retail continues to support market growth by improving product accessibility. E-commerce platforms allow smaller brands and specialized manufacturers to compete globally while giving consumers access to diverse product categories.
Changing workplace environments are also contributing to demand for specialized socks. Professionals who spend extended periods standing or walking are looking for products that provide additional comfort and support. This has encouraged brands to develop socks designed for occupational use.
Luxury and premium segments are gaining attention as consumers increasingly prioritize quality over quantity. High-quality socks featuring advanced materials, superior craftsmanship, and stylish designs are attracting customers willing to invest in long-lasting apparel products.
Despite strong opportunities, the socks industry must address challenges such as market saturation, supply chain issues, and changing consumer preferences. Companies that focus on innovation, sustainability, and customer-focused strategies are likely to achieve stronger growth.
The future of the socks market will be shaped by the combination of fashion, technology, and sustainability. As smart fabrics, eco-friendly materials, and personalized designs continue to develop, socks are expected to become increasingly functional and valuable lifestyle products.
